你查询的IP:[119.127.130.85]  地理位置:中国–广东–东莞

最新查询119.80.12.159 218.98.32.192 221.19.88.221 221.179.118.112 221.15.146.21 119.142.194.198 60.8.141.130 60.9.87.190 218.159.8.218 119.127.130.85 202.122.128.31 203.79.173.59 203.174.96.241 218.96.135.26 118.88.64.24 125.32.8.107 121.89.253.128 218.192.49.233 120.128.218.212 124.160.196.165 161.207.182.36 122.154.64.111 123.108.128.183 116.58.128.229 124.67.12.152 117.53.48.195 202.41.152.126 61.240.211.161 222.168.91.125 121.4.222.128 119.88.171.52